Exxelia USA, Inc.
(part of Exxelia Group & HEICO Corp), a leading designer and manufacturer of high reliability passive components and precision subsystems seeks a Facilities Manager to join the Team to meet the demands of its facility and its customers.
This person's management responsibilities include supervising a team of machine shop operators, electronic technicians, maintenance technicians, and night watchmen and is expected to facilitate the success of these teams.
The successful candidate can manage a team and is experienced in business operations, project management, and building maintenance within the manufacturing industry, preferably in Aerospace and Defense and possesses a clerical aptitude in keeping good records and staying on top of tasks.
Essential Duties & Responsibilities Manage a staff assigned to maintain buildings, grounds, and manufacturing equipment while assuring the optimal functionality of building and manufacturing processes.
Maintain Preventative Maintenance systems and provide repair support for production equipment.
Oversee third party contractors assigned to facilities renovation projects entailing HVAC, electrical, production floor arrangement, etc.
Submit RFQ's to suppliers for work/projects, ensuring quotes match scope of work.
Maintain insurance documents for contractors at any Exxelia USA location.
Be able to problem solve and develop practical solutions to challenges related to work hazards, efficiency, AS9100 compliance, fabrication, machine shop work requests, etc.
Manage and maintain Hazardous Chemical and RCRA/Waste compliance in central collection and satellite areas, ensuring compliance through weekly inspections.
Ensure SDS database remains current and accurate (Electronic & hard copy).
Maintain Cyber and Physical security support through audits, gap analysis, inspections, recommendations, implementation, and assistance to the IT and Facilities teams.
Conduct Job Hazard Analysis and apply NIOSH Hierarchy of Controls to control hazards and mitigate risk.
Perform detailed plant audits and inspections with knowledge of OSHA, EPA, ANSI, NIOSH, NEC, NFPA and other regulatory requirements.
Identify, prioritize, and manage competing problems across EHS and facilities enabling an approach that is both risks based, and value based and in accordance with all applicable regulations (OSHA, EPA, DEP, etc.
) and industry best practices while maintaining regulation compliance.
Prepare First Report of Injury and Incident Reports in support of EHS Program Conduct New Employee Orientation Safety and Tour as well as provide any concurrent and/or corrective training in individual or group settings to positively promote a culture of incident-free work environment and a commitment to individuals' safety.
Develop emergency contingency plans, safety communications and routine training programs.
Track and monitor training for timely completion.
Lead plant safety committee with focus on root cause analysis and process improvement.
Serve as EH&S Compliance Officer ensuring appropriate staff has thorough understanding of all applicable local, state, and federal regulations and always remain compliant.
Lead and/or participates in other projects and activities as required.

Don't Be Fooled

The fraudster will send a check to the victim who has accepted a job. The check can be for multiple reasons such as signing bonus, supplies, etc. The victim will be instructed to deposit the check and use the money for any of these reasons and then instructed to send the remaining funds to the fraudster. The check will bounce and the victim is left responsible.
